Resistance Training: The Weight Loss Catalyst

Resistance training is the process of strengthening and toning your muscles by making them work against a weight or force. Think of it as teaching your muscles to be superheroes, each rep another flight around the city, another rescued kitten from a tree.

The more muscle you have, the higher your resting metabolic rate becomes. In simpler terms, you burn more calories sitting on the couch post-resistance training than you would have pre-training. Conclusion: Starting Your Resistance Training Journey

If you’re new to this world of weights and reps, the gym can initially seem as alien as a Martian landscape. But fear not, here are a few practical tips to get you started:

  • Start Slow: Rome wasn’t built in a day and neither is a fit body. Begin with lighter weights and basic movements.
  • Form Over Weight: Always prioritize form over how much you’re lifting. A perfectly executed lift with a lighter weight is far better than a sloppy one with a heavyweight.
  • Get Professional Help: If you can, hire a personal trainer or attend a few classes to learn the correct form and avoid injuries.
